In addition Suffolk Advice and Support Service Helpline (SASS) 0800 068 3131  provides help to access information or support relating to debt, benefits, housing or employment in response to the financial impact that Covid-19 has had, and continues to have, on people across Suffolk. Do you find it difficult to access a GP appointment during the working day?

The Suffolk GP+ service provides extra doctors’ appointments in the evenings, at weekends and on Bank Holidays.

Clinics run from bases in Ipswich, Bury St Edmunds, Felixstowe, Stowmarket, Leiston, Wickham Market, Mildenhall, Sudbury  and Haverhill.

You can make an appointment by contacting your registered GP practice and asking your receptionist about GP+.
